A 65-year-old woman smashed the windows of a Pasadena home where a grandmother was babysitting her 6-week-old granddaughter with a pickaxe, sending shattered glass everywhere.
Beverly Baker, 65, was caught on camera smashing through the windows of a home in a horrifying attack. The woman attacked Arman Tchoukadarian’s family home in Pasadena, damaging $20,000 worth of property.
Police are yet to confirm Baker’s motive for the crime. However, the homeowner fears he was the target of a racist attack because he is Armenian.
The terrifying incident was caught on the homeowner’s Ring camera. Baker attacked Tchoukadarian’s home with a pickaxe while his mother-in-law was babysitting for the family.
Police said Baker destroyed eight windows in Tchoukadarian’s home and was taken into custody after a 30-minute standoff. It appears Baker was “suffering some type of mental health crisis,” though that has not been confirmed.
When Baker attacked the home, she nearly injured Tchoukadarian’s baby who was sleeping in a bassinet beneath the window. The grandmother grabbed the baby from the bassinet just before the window was shattered.
Beverly Baker then returned several times over the course of a few minutes and wreaked havoc on the home. The woman slowly walked away while saying “I’ll be back.”
She was arrested at her home just a few blocks away from where the attack had taken place. For her crimes, she now faces charges of felony vandalism.

Tchoukadarian said his family has been traumatized by the ordeal. Tchoukadarian said he does not know who the woman is, and that his wife and child refuse to return home after the terrifying attack.
